The future is private, tailored SLMs because public LLMs have the whole world's data, and it doesn't make sense to query and execute so much behind the scenes while your focus is only on one specific area. Let's take an example. OpenAI's LLM has data from all over the world. They have copied everything they can find on the internet and more. Now, if all I want to build is an app, say Sharp-GPT.ai, that is related to programming only, I don't need the entire world's data. All I need is data that is related to programming. For example, GitHub Copilot only provides programming and software development solutions.
Suppose you want to create a chatbot for banking. All you will need is banking-related data.
This saves tons of processing and resource consumption and makes queries much faster.
Privately tailored SMLs are also private and tailored to your business needs, as the name suggests, which means your data will not be available to the public.
